Pilot Observational Study to Determine Feasibility of a Standardized Treatment of Pulmonary Exacerb. in Patients With CF
NCT02109822 · Status: COMPLETED · Type: OBSERVATIONAL · Enrollment: 220
Last updated 2016-10-26
Summary
The goal of this research study is to better understand current treatment practices for pulmonary exacerbations (lung infections) and whether the Cystic Fibrosis National Patient Registry (CFFNPR)can be used for this type of study.
